    Pipelines are all pipe dreams. Failures outnumber successes by a very large number. Many successes “fail” once they are let loose into the population.
    some are one trick ponies. The big bucks are made for a couple of years until the competition diluted profits and the layoffs begin.
    If you’re looking to leave, do it with your eyes wide open and ask yourself if you’re running to something vs. running away, and staying with the devil you know vs the one you don’t may be the more prudent move.

    X is a perfect example. Great drug yesterday, poison today.
